Strong's Number H4590
מַעַזְיָה
Ma`azyah · mah-az-yaw'
Transliteration:
Ma`azyah{mah-az-yaw'}or Ma`azyahuw{mah-az-yaw'-hoo}
Word Origin:
Part of Speech:
proper name masculine
Strong's Definition:
Maazjah, the name of two Israelites
Usage in the KJV:
Definition:
Maaziah = "consolation of Jehovah"
- a priest in charge of the 24th course in the time of David
- a priest who signed the covenant with Nehemiah
